Sophie's Kolacky

"This is my grandma's (Sophie) kolacky recipe, and it probably came from her grandmother in Poland. My family can't get enough of these at Christmas."

Ingredients :

  • 6 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up butter
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ons white sugar
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 (21 ounce) can apple pie filling
  • 2 tablespoons confectioners' sugar

Instructions :

Prep : 45M Cook : 18M Ready in : 1H35M
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ease cookie sheets.
  • Using a pastry blender or food processor, cut butter into cream cheese.
  • In a small bowl, sift dry ingredients together except for confectioners' sugar.
  • Work dry ingredients into butter/cream cheese mixture until you have an even, mealy texture.
  • Knead to form a stiff dough. If the dough gets too soft, refrigerate for about five minutes before continuing.
  • Roll dough to 1/4-inch thickness.
  • Using a cookie cutter or glass, cut into about 3 inch diameter cookies. Keep re-rolling dough until you have used it all. Use your thumb to make a depression in each cookie. Place a 1/2 teaspoon of filling in the depression.
  • Bake for about 20 minutes (until lightly golden). Let cool on a cookie rack. Dust lightly with confectioners' sugar. Store in an airtight container
